Electrician Jobs in Milton, WI
Electricians play a vital role in the construction industry as they are respon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ing electrical systems in new constructions, renovations, or expansions. Their job typically involves reading and interpreting blueprints, circuit diagrams, and other technical documents, installing electrical apparatus, fixtures, and equipment, running wires and cables, inspecting electrical components for safety and quality control, troubleshooting system failures, and ensuring compliance with state and local building regulations. Electricians also perform routine maintenance to ensure the electrical system is safe and running efficiently.
Important skills for an Electrician include problem-solving, critical thinking, physical stamina and dexterity, and a keen eye for detail. Additionally, they should be familiar with various tools and equipment used in the trade and have a strong understanding of electrical theory, codes, and standards. In terms of certification, most states require electricians to be licensed. This usually involves completing an apprenticeship or technical training program, passing a comprehensive exam, and accumulating a certain number of hours of on-the-job training. Prior to becoming a licensed Electrician, individuals may gain experience and skills in roles such as an Electrician's Helper, an Electrical Apprentice, or a Journeyman Electrician.
